Etymology[edit]
First attested as Op de Kleijn Koolwijk in 1766. Derived from klein (“small, lesser”) and the toponym Koolwijk.
Pronunciation[edit]
Proper noun[edit]
- A hamlet in Oss, Noord-Brabant, Netherlands.
